机房云计算手册是一本评测编程专家的最佳实践指南,内容全面介绍了云计算的基础知识和一些具体细节,以及云计算的关键技术和典型应用。主要内容包括:云计算基础、云计算领域的一些重量级公司、迁移到云上的业务案例、硬件和基础设施、云存储、标准、软件即服务等方面的内容。
本文目录导读:
随着云计算技术的快速发展,越来越多的企业和组织开始将其业务迁移到云端,以提高效率、降低成本和增强数据安全性,在这个过程中,机房作为云计算基础设施的核心部分,其管理和维护显得尤为重要,本文将为您提供一份详细的机房云计算手册,帮助您成为一名优秀的评测编程专家,为您的云计算之旅提供最佳实践指南。
机房基础设施建设
1、机房选址与设计
在进行机房建设之前,您需要首先确定机房的选址,考虑到地理位置、气候条件、电力供应等因素,还需要根据业务需求对机房进行合理规划和设计,包括机柜布局、散热系统、照明系统等。
2、机房网络架构
机房网络架构是保证云计算环境稳定运行的关键,您需要设计合适的网络拓扑结构,包括核心交换机、汇聚交换机、接入交换机等设备,还需要配置合适的VLAN、子网划分、路由策略等,以满足不同业务的需求。
3、机房安全设施
为了确保机房的安全性和稳定性,您需要部署一系列安全设施,包括门禁系统、视频监控、防火墙、入侵检测系统等,还需要定期进行安全检查和漏洞修复,防止潜在的安全风险。
云计算资源管理
1、虚拟化技术应用
虚拟化技术是实现云计算资源高效利用的关键,您需要熟练掌握VMware、KVM等虚拟化平台,实现服务器、存储、网络等资源的快速分配和管理。
2、容器技术应用
容器技术可以简化应用程序的部署和管理,提高资源利用率,您需要熟悉Docker、Kubernetes等容器技术,实现应用程序的自动化部署、扩缩容和故障恢复。
3、负载均衡技术应用
负载均衡技术可以提高云计算资源的可用性和性能,您需要掌握Nginx、HAProxy等负载均衡软件,实现负载均衡器的配置和管理。
4、存储管理
存储管理是云计算环境中不可忽视的一环,您需要熟悉各种存储设备(如磁盘阵列、分布式文件系统等)的使用和管理,实现数据的高效存储和访问。
5、能源管理
能源管理是降低机房运营成本的关键,您需要关注机房的能耗情况,采用节能措施(如空调温度调节、设备休眠等),实现能源的合理利用。
监控与运维管理
1、监控系统搭建
您需要搭建一套完善的监控系统,实时监测机房各项指标(如温度、湿度、电压、网络流量等),并通过邮件、短信等方式及时通知相关人员处理异常情况。
2、日志分析与故障排查
通过对监控数据的分析,您可以发现潜在的问题和故障,您需要学会使用日志分析工具(如ELK Stack、Splunk等),对日志数据进行深入挖掘和分析,实现故障的快速定位和解决。
3、自动化运维管理
为了提高运维效率,您需要实现自动化运维管理,这包括自动化部署、扩缩容、备份恢复等任务,以及自动化测试、持续集成/持续交付(CI/CD)等流程,您可以使用Ansible、Puppet等工具来实现自动化运维。